Summary

Have you ever looked back on something that you've done and gone, "If I only knew what I know now, I would have done that thing a little bit differently"? Well, I was thinking about that the other day about my jazz playing. If I know what I know now, would I do something completely different or have a different approach to learning jazz than I did when I first started learning it? Well, in today's episode that's exactly when I'm gonna do. I'm gonna build a time machine. I'm gonna go back, ...
